Teofimo Lopez’s opinion of a fight versus Devin Haney has changed in recent weeks.
The undefeated, unified lightweight champion now wants to face Haney more than any other 135-pound opponent. Brooklyn’s Lopez would love to make fights against Gervonta Davis or Ryan Garcia, but the 23-year-old champion doesn’t think either boxer would agree to face him.
Lopez recognizes that he’ll likely have to make a mandatory defense of his IBF belt against Australia’s George Kambosos before he can seriously entertain the Haney bout. He sees no reason, however, why they can’t fight after he beats Kambosos (19-0, 10 KOs), who would be a huge underdog if he opposes Lopez (16-0, 12 KOs).
